+              <para>Next you can decide if this patron/item combo are allowed to place holds on
+                items that are on the shelf (or available in the library) or not. If you choose 'no'
+                then items can only be placed on hold if checked out</para>
+            </listitem>
+            <listitem>
+              <para>You can also decide if patrons are allowed to place item specific holds on the
+                item type in question.  The options are:<itemizedlist>
+                  <listitem>
+                    <para>Allow: Will allow patrons the option to choose next available or item
+                      specific</para>
+                  </listitem>
+                  <listitem>
+                    <para>Don't allow: Will only allow patrons to choose next available</para>
+                  </listitem>
+                  <listitem>
+                    <para>Force: Will only allow patrons to choose an specific item</para>
+                  </listitem>
+                </itemizedlist></para>
